How the Game is Played.

Broomball is played with an inflated ball and a "broom" for each of the 4 players (including the goalie). It will be played the width of the ice so two games will be played at the same time.

Players.

Teams MUST be co-ed: 2 women and 2 men. If a team only has one woman or man, it must play one player short.

Equipment.

No skates are allowed; no boots or shoes with spikes. ONLY SNEAKERS - CLEAN SNEAKERS. Carry your sneakers to the arena and put them on when you get inside the arena. This will help keep the ice clean and free from dirt, sand and debris (which damages the ice and the zamboni).

All players MUST wear helmets, which are provided. NO hockey, football or other sports pads may be worn!

Playing Time.

Two 15 minute halves will be played.

Sliding.

Feet-first and head-first sliding will result in AUTOMATIC EJECTION, regardless if an opposing player is near (goalies are exempt only if they are making a genuine attempt at the ball).

Feet.

Play will be stopped if a player deliberately plays the ball with their feet in order to pass or shoot -- goalies included.

Goalies.

Galies can use their hands or feet within an imaginary box, in the space in front of the goal line and before the face-off dots. They must make a genuine effort to hold onto their sticks at all times. Once they have picked up the ball, goalies must ROLL the ball UNDERHAND to a teammate.

High-Sticking.

The ball cannot be played by a stick more than three fee high (above the waistline). In addition, should a backswing or follow-through go above 3 feet (above the waistline), the ball will be given to the other team.

Body Contact.

People will collide and fall, but this is NOT ice hockey. If there is unnecessary clutching, grabbing, or deliberate body contact, at the referee's discretion, players will be penalized or ejected as necessary.

Tied Games.

Regular season games can end in ties. There is no overtime play. Ties in playoff games will be determined by a shootout.

Rules:

1.   Absolutely no checking allowed!

2.   No slapshots.

3.   Captains are responsible for notifying all team members of schedule.

4.  
Good Sportsmanship should be observed at all times. Captains/teams are expected to solve disputes in a fair manner. OFFICIALS have the authority to eject anyone from the game if necessary. An ejected player will not be able to play in the next team's game. A player who has been ejected twice will be ejected from playing the rest of the season.

5 .   Any problems with players or procedures should be reported to IM Student Coordinator.

6 .   ONLY 1 ice hockey club player may be on a team.

7 .   Game Scores are to be reported to the IM Student Coordinator.

8 .  All players MUST wear the helmet provided.

9 .  NO Tolerance! Any team found with alcohol in the arena or having intoxicated players on the ice will
be removed from the league immediately!
